What is your favorite character from a book?
My favorite character is Sherlock Homles. He is in-your-face, humorous at times, and of course smart enough to solve every mystery. My second favorite character is Snape from Harry Potter. I hate his guts, but he is fun to debate about (see HBP section). |

Hermione springs to mind. She reminds me of myself, only infinately cooler, since she's done things like punch Malfoy and lived through more than a few adventures.
I also love Artemis Fowl. Holly was cool, but Artemis had an edge to him, considering he was the good bad guy. I wish Jim Rockford was a character from a book and not a 70's tv show, because he knows how to talk his way out of situations, and is very real: he doesn't solve every case - sometimes the police are ahead of him - but he tries, and isn't completely gung-ho, but funny.
